The successful applicant will be responsible for the leadership of a multiskilled sales team of Sales Executives, a Digital Solutions Engineer, and a Sales Specialist through customer value solution-based sales strategies. You will be accountable for defining and achieving the orders target in regard to value, units, profitability, and value-added services in our London & South regional business unit. You will lead by example and will work with the sales team to develop key customer relationships and maximize profitable growth through new and repeat business.
In this post you will be a key part of the London & South Management team, and you will work collaboratively within the regional business unit and nationally. We also welcome those with proven strategic sales management experience from outside of our industry.
Key Responsibilities- Customer relationship management
- Accountable for developing KONE’s position and customer base in the market.
- Drives proactive engagement and solution selling with different customer segments.
- Ensures development of customer relationships, profitability, customer loyalty and satisfaction.
- Supports Account Management strategies and personal relationships with existing Key Accounts and also pro-actively drives the development of new Key Accounts.
- Identifies and builds relationships to key decision makers, potential new targets, and influencers.
- Promotes and demonstrates the value of KONE digital offering.
- Plan sales, manage pricing and offering
- Responsible for Regional and Individual Sales Plans (ISPs) for the team.
- Participates in market and customer analysis to ensure quality of sales planning.
- Participates in pricing and offering management in order to drive market pricing and profitability.
- Balance order received growth and profitability by managing discounts.
- Responsible for gathering relevant information about competitors and market from the field.
- Responsible for identifying opportunities for cross-selling of all KONE solutions.
- Manage Sales Funnel
- Accountable for leading the Sell process including CRM data quality of contacts, customers, influencers, opportunity management, and won and lost reporting.
- Accountable for ensuring results within orders, contracts, profitability, and market price development.
- Sets sales targets according to market potential and FL unit guidelines.
- Gives direction and focus on the right customers through data driven customer analysis.
- Drives sales result from the team on short and long term.
- Executes and advises pricing guidelines for team area.
- Utilizes global processes and tools for local benefit.
- Leadership / People management
- Leads the sales team to be proactive with customers, to use KONE solution selling methodology and to communicate the value of KONE solutions to customers’ own performance.
- Coaches the team members to achieve better results through constant one to one dialogue and sharing of best practices.
- Manages the performance of the team.
- Ensures adequate resources to achieve the short- and long-term targets.
- Develops the competences of the sales team.
- Motivates & inspires the team & individual to high performance.
- Ensures professional onboarding experience for new employees in the team.
- Responsible for succession planning for the team.
- Proven leadership experience in managing a sales team.
- Able to demonstrate a collaborative working mindset.
- Industry, engineering, construction, or technical experience are desired.
- Possess good team management and influencing skills in a matrix organization.
- Be customer-focused, understanding the needs of customers and the importance of providing solutions to satisfy short and long-term objectives.
- Ability to work effectively in a complex, diverse, changing environment, whilst adapting to change and maintaining focus on key business goals and objectives.
- Effective communication skills, both written, verbal, and presentational.
- Microsoft Office, PowerPoint, Excel experience & CRM.
